Online Class Availability at California State University-Dominguez Hills
Online coursework is an option at California State University-Dominguez Hills. Among 15,182 students, 2,003 (13%) studied exclusively online and 6,896 (45%) took at least some classes online.

Public Relations Bachelor’s Program at California State University-Dominguez Hills
Of the 56 bachelor’s public relations graduates at California State University-Dominguez Hills, 61% were women (34) and 39% were men (22).
The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Public Relations bachelor’s degree recipients at California State University-Dominguez Hills.
| Race / Ethnicity | Number of Graduates |
|---|---|
| White | 6 |
| Hispanic / Latino | 29 |
| Black / African American | 13 |
| Asian | 2 |
| Two or More Races | 3 |
| Unknown | 3 |
Racial-ethnic minorities make up 84% of Public Relations bachelor’s degree recipients at California State University-Dominguez Hills, higher than the national average of 31%.*
*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
